With the remodel going, it is time to pull cat6 throughout the house. Is there any reason not to go with prefab cables? It can save me a lot of time and money on tools by using some monoprice prefab cat 6 cables and a coupler keystone outlet. Im running 2 cables per room so I need a total of 16 (3 bedrooms, office, computer desk, living room, 4 cameras) runs or so. Is there a reason not to use prefab vs crimping my own?

 Remember those RJ45 connectors are large in comparison to the cable itself. So, anywhere you run it will need a hole that size.
 
 Also, every time I've taken this approach - I've eventually broken a tab off. Which then I promptly had to remove the connector and put a new one on anyway. 
 
 Personally I'd run them without connectors and terminate where ever needed with 1-2' of slack built into it on each side.Originally posted by MR EDDU defend him who use's racial slurs like hes drinking water.
